时间:2024-11-30 来源:网络 人气:
随着现代企业对数据分析和实时监控需求的不断增长,日志系统在IT运维和软件开发中扮演着越来越重要的角色。Elasticsearch日志系统凭借其强大的搜索和分析能力,成为了众多企业选择的高效日志管理解决方案。
Elasticsearch作为一款高性能的搜索引擎,能够快速地对海量日志数据进行搜索和分析。通过其内置的全文搜索功能,用户可以轻松地找到特定日志条目,极大地提高了日志管理的效率。
Elasticsearch支持实时索引和搜索,使得日志系统能够实时监控和分析日志数据。这对于快速响应系统故障和性能问题具有重要意义。
Elasticsearch采用分布式架构,能够轻松地扩展存储和计算资源,满足大规模日志数据存储和查询需求。
结合Kibana等可视化工具,Elasticsearch日志系统可以提供直观的日志分析结果,方便用户进行数据挖掘和可视化展示。
日志收集是日志系统的第一步,通常通过Logstash、Flume等工具实现。这些工具负责从各个源头(如服务器、应用程序等)收集日志数据,并将其传输到Elasticsearch集群。
收集到的日志数据需要经过处理,包括格式化、过滤、解析等。这一步骤通常由Logstash完成,它可以将原始日志转换为Elasticsearch能够索引的格式。
处理后的日志数据被索引到Elasticsearch集群中。Elasticsearch会将日志数据存储在索引中,并建立倒排索引,以便快速搜索。
用户可以通过Kibana等可视化工具对索引中的日志数据进行查询和分析。Elasticsearch提供了丰富的查询语言,支持复杂的查询条件,如时间范围、字段值等。
Elasticsearch日志系统可以实时监控服务器、应用程序和服务的运行状态,及时发现并解决问题。
通过分析日志数据,可以追踪用户行为、检测异常活动,从而提高系统的安全性。
Elasticsearch日志系统可以帮助用户分析系统性能,找出瓶颈和优化点。
Elasticsearch日志系统可以存储大量的日志数据,实现日志的长期归档和备份。
Elasticsearch日志系统凭借其强大的搜索、实时监控、可扩展性和可视化能力,成为了现代企业高效日志管理的理想选择。通过合理地搭建和配置Elasticsearch日志系统,企业可以更好地利用日志数据,提高运维效率和系统稳定性。